Subject: sysvinit: /etc/init.d/network causes errormessages in 2.2 kernels.
To: submit@bugs.debian.org
X-Mailer: bug 3.1.7

Package: sysvinit
Version: 2.76-3.2

This can be simply fixed by adding "[ uname -r|cut -d. -f1-2 == '2.0' ] && "
to all route lines that add a route that is there by default anyway.  By my
count, this would be line 10.  (Note, BTW, that there are many other
packages with network sysvinit scripts.  Many of them, including the one
that I acatualy have, probably have the same bug.)
